OPINION

WOOD, Judge.

The dispositive issue is the applicability of § 66-5-41, N.M.S.A. 1978 to the facts of this case. Section 66-5-41 states:

No person shall authorize or knowingly permit a motor vehicle owned by him or under his control to be driven upon any highway by any person who is not authorized hereunder or is in violation of any of the provisions of this article.
